Clutch pedal going to the floor
 
I recently had a new master cylinder fitted but today the pedal went straight to the floor, after pulling it up and pumping pedal a few times the clutch worked again and got me home okay. Any suggestions would be helpful.

macafee2 29th September 2020 17:05

your slave may have failed, your master may have failed.

check around the master cylinder for fluid in case it is leaking there.
remove master cylinder cap and condom and see how much fluid is there.
look under car for signs of dripping under bell housing.

if no leaks and master has fluid in it then an internal seal may have failed allowing fluid to bypass the seal and remain in the master instead of being pushed along the hydraulic pipe towards the slave cylinder.

You will have to carry out the above checks as it is a process of elimination

As it worked after a few pumps it's probably not the slave cylinder because if this has failed the clutch won't work at all.

Sounds like a duff master cylinder. ( Leaking seal. )
